Advanced Procedures for Accomplishing a Flawless Drywall Finish

Creating a flawless drywall finish demands a union of skill and precision. Professionals implement several techniques to guarantee ideal results. First, they precisely measure and cut drywall sheets to limit seams, using a utility knife for clean edges. Proper installation means securing sheets with screws placed strategically to eliminate popping.

Next, proficient installers apply joint compound in slim layers, allowing each coat dries fully before sanding. Sanding is important; using a fine-grit sandpaper helps achieve a smooth surface while steering clear of damage to the drywall.

Moreover, experts utilize tools such as taping knives to spread compound evenly, guaranteeing smooth transitions between sheets. They recommend blending the borders for a more refined surface. Finally, a brightly illuminated work area helps with identifying flaws, allowing for prompt adjustments. By following these methods, drywall specialists can create a excellent, perfect finish that improves the overall aesthetic of any space.

Poor Quality Joint Application

Neglecting proper joint taping is a frequent mistake among DIY drywall installers. Insufficient taping can lead to visible seams and imperfections, detracting from the overall appearance of the wall. Many beginners undervalue the importance of applying enough tape and mud to create a smooth finish. Skipping the embedding process can result in bubbles and uneven surfaces, weakening the integrity of the installation. Additionally, failing to feather the edges properly can leave noticeable ridges that are difficult to conceal during painting. For ideal results, it is essential to use the right type of tape and apply multiple layers of joint compound, ensuring each layer is adequately dried and sanded before moving on to the next. This attention to detail is vital for a professional finish.

What You Should Understand When Having Drywall Installation Done

Installing drywall can be a effective way to transform any space, creating a clean canvas for styling. Homeowners can anticipate a multi-step process commencing with a thorough inspection of the area. Professional installers will measure and adjust drywall sheets to fit, ensuring waste. The process usually involves securing the sheets to wall studs or ceiling joists with screws.

Once the drywall is in place, the next step is joint taping and mudding, which creates a seamless finish. This stage requires skill to prevent visible seams and imperfections. After the mud dries, sanding is essential to obtain a smooth surface, readying it for painting or finishing. Throughout the process, homeowners may notice dust and noise, as well as the professionals working efficiently to reduce disruption. Clear communication with the installers regarding timelines and expectations ensures a smooth experience from start to finish.

Routine Inspections and Fixes

Routine assessments and prompt maintenance are vital for maintaining the durability of drywall. Homeowners should perform periodic inspections for cracks, water damage, or indicators of mold. Identifying issues soon can avoid more extensive harm and expensive repairs. If any imperfections are discovered, addressing them promptly is important. Small fractures can often be patched with joint compound, while bigger damage may necessitate repairing or even substituting portions of drywall. Additionally, it is critical to check for any moisture issues, as prolonged contact can weaken drywall integrity. Regular maintenance not only improves appearance but also preserves the structural stability of walls. Creating a schedule for these checks can significantly extend the life span of drywall in any home.

Right Cleaning Procedures

Keeping drywall in optimal condition needs effective washing techniques that prevent dirt and grime buildup. Using a microfiber cloth or light broom for regular dusting supports maintaining a fresh surface. For more stubborn stains, a mixture of mild soap and water is recommended; however, it's essential to avoid excessive moisture, as it can damage the drywall. Marks can be removed by gently scrubbing with a soft sponge without harming the finish. For grease or oil stains, you might need a specialized cleaner. After cleaning, confirm the area is thoroughly dried to prevent mold growth. Proper maintenance and cleaning techniques prolong the life of drywall, keeping its look and structure intact.

What Length of time Should You Expect for Professional Drywall Installation?

Professional drywall setup typically requires one to three days, based on the job's size and complexity. Elements like preparation, finishing techniques, and drying times also influence the overall duration of the installation process.

What Charges Are Connected to Hiring a Drywall Contractor?

Charges tied to hiring a drywall professional typically range from $1.50 to $3.50 per square foot. Factors shaping cost structure feature labor, materials, project complexity, and location, considerably impacting overall costs for homeowners.

Is it possible to Apply Drywall Over Existing Walls?

Yes, drywall can be installed over current walls, provided the underlying structure is stable and meets building codes. This approach can reduce time and work, but may add to wall thickness and necessitate adjustments to trim and fixtures.

What Components Are Typically Employed During Drywall Placement?

Common supplies utilized for drywall installation comprise gypsum boards, joint compound, drywall tape, screws, and corner beads. Additionally, implements such as a utility knife, drywall saw, and T-square play essential roles in the installation process.
